Description
Large (A1) poster, part of a set from the Barbara Lisicki archive. 5 of 7

The poster is blue with an image of four disabled people, one of whom is in a wheelchair. Above this image, in three darker blue lines extending vertically from the top of the poster are the words LIBERTY, EQUALITY, DISABILITY. Beneath the photograph is text reading 'IMAGES OF A MOVEMENT' the last two words are highlighted in darker blue.

Next to the photograph is a quote from one of the subjecs of the photograph, discussing intersectionality in the disabled movement, including the different ways LGBTQ+ and disabled people are treated.

This, and the other posters in this collection are part of The Creatures Time Forgot: Photography & The Construction of Disability Imagery by David Hevey, in association with Camerawork Gallery. Funded by the Joseph Rountree Foundation.
